Built for clay, not beach sand
Leland sits far enough up the Cape Fear that its soil is nothing like the sand at Carolina Beach or Wrightsville Beach. Yards here run to clay and clay-loam, which hold water after heavy rain and swell and shrink through the seasons. Posts set the way you’d set them at the coast will heave and lean. We size post depth and footings for clay ground so gates stay square and fence lines stay straight.

Does Leland’s clay soil change how a fence is installed?
Yes. Most Leland yards are clay or clay-loam rather than coastal sand, so the ground holds water after heavy rain and shifts as it dries. We set post depth and concrete footings for clay conditions so gates stay square and fence lines stay straight through wet and dry seasons.
Can you fence a new-construction yard in a Leland subdivision?
Yes — new builds are a large share of our Leland work. We lay out around drainage swales, utility easements, and property pins, and we recommend confirming your survey before layout so every post lands on your side of the line.
